Since beginning in robotics, more than four decades ago, Kawasaki Heavy Industries (KHI) has had a strong interest in arc welding and related metals fabrication processes. Kawasaki’s continuous focus to advance manufacturing methods for ships, bridges, trains, recreation vehicles, and off-road equipment, has led to major improvements in arc welding technology, techniques, and quality. Aggressive research and development efforts, including direct working relationships with universities and research institutions throughout the world, has enabled Kawasaki Robotics to become a world leader in robotic welding.

In 1995, a joint development project between KHI and KRI engineers was commissioned to develop an adaptive laser vision arc welding system. The result of this effort was the development of the world’s most powerful fully adaptive robotic arc welding solution . The Kawasaki adaptive laser vision system provides tracking and adaptive control of the welding process, and adjustment for part position and joint variations. With adaptive control of all welding parameters, tracking speeds greater than 10 meters per minute can be attained.

Today, Kawasaki’s Metals Fabrication Group supports applications ranging from single user, basic arc welding applications to laser welding with adaptive vision.
